Miss Lebanon: Married in Greece - Reception at Olympic Stadium
- Written by E.Tsiliopoulos
Miss Lebanon, Maya Reidy, married Fehmi Karagoula in a lavish wedding held in Greece.
The 29-year-old made her engagement to the grandson of the founder of An Nahar newspaper official over the weekend. The ceremony was organized in a hotel on the Athenian Riviera, while a reception followed at the Olympic Stadium- OAKA.
This is the couple's religious wedding, as the two were initially married in a civil wedding last May in London.
Photos published on social media show some images from the wedding ceremony, but also from the impressive party that followed in the specially designed space under the Calatrava arch, at the entrance of the OAKA.
